Christ Church Southgate is seeking to appoint an Organ Scholar from 1 September 2024.
We’re looking for an ambitious young organist in Year 11 or above, seeking to apply for a university or gap-year Organ Scholarship or conservatoire course.
As Organ Scholar, you will:
• have regular access to a Cathedral-style Anglican choral tradition in an outstanding Parish Church environment
• play hymns and voluntaries in services
• develop your skills to be able to accompany the choir in rehearsals and services
• gain experience of and receive tuition in directing the adult and children’s choirs
• be mentored by an experienced organist and choral director with experience of and connections to Cathedral and University organ and choral scholarships
• observe rehearsals and assist the Organist during services
• have access to the church organ for practice
Hours and Commitment:
• Play hymns and voluntaries for one Sunday (two services) each month as agreed with the Director of Music, with the possibility of accompanying the choir as your skills develop
• Observe and assist the Organist on at least one other Sunday (two services) each month.
• Observe and assist the Organist at two of the Christmas and two of the Holy Week/Easter services.
• Attend one Friday evening rehearsal each month to observe, accompany or direct the choir as appropriate
Details:
• You’ll be paid a scholarship of £1,200 per year
• You can apply to be our Organ Scholar for a maximum of 3 years
